History and Legacy
The South West Welsh Corgi Club (SWWCC) stands as a cornerstone of the canine community in the United Kingdom, dedicated to the preservation and promotion of the Pembroke Welsh Corgi FCI standard 39. Since its inception, the organization has served as a vital hub for enthusiasts, breeders, and owners who share a profound commitment to the welfare of this iconic herding breed. The club was established to provide a structured environment where the history of the breed could be documented and its future secured through collective effort and shared knowledge.
Throughout its tenure, the SWWCC has maintained a significant presence in the regional dog scene, fostering a culture of excellence that spans several decades. By upholding the traditions of the breed, the club has ensured that the unique characteristics of these dogs remain consistent with the established standards. Its historical significance is reflected in the long-standing relationships between members, many of whom have contributed to the development of reputable kennel names that are recognized across the country for their quality and integrity.
